A day after it was said that he had pneumonia, the young Pakistani bowler Naseem Khan has tested positive for Covid-19. The strike bowler has been let out of the hospital, though. ESPNcricinfo says that Naseem is the second person in the Pakistan camp to get Covid-19 during the current series against England. Last week, an unknown member of the support staff for Pakistan tested positive for Covid-19.

That time, the person didn’t go with the team to the National Stadium in Karachi for the second T20I, and there were no delays.

Naseem spent the night in the hospital after getting pneumonia on Wednesday. The PCB said that their own medical panel was keeping an eye on him. Because of this, he won’t be able to play in the last two games of the series against England, and the positive Covid-19 test makes it very likely that he won’t be able to play in the upcoming tour of New Zealand, which is set to start in Christchurch on April 16.

The Asian giants leave for New Zealand on October 3 to play against Bangladesh in a T20I triangular series. The last game of the series is on October 14. After playing two warm-up games, including one against England, they will fly to Australia for the World Cup. On October 23, they will play India in Melbourne.

Naseem played in both the Asia Cup, which just ended, and the first game of the series against England. He had taken over as Pakistan’s best new-ball bowler since Shaheen Shah Afridi was also hurt and couldn’t play.

Afridi has been getting treatment for a knee problem in London. He is expected to be ready for the T20 World Cup. Which starts in October and will be held in Australia.
